Transaction 598b8e1e5124eb973578fcccb43421c93d3b11cae139ffc6f39833d746ccd3a4

1 Input
2 Outputs
  • 598b8e1e5124eb973578fcccb43421c93d3b11cae139ffc6f39833d746ccd3a4:0
  • value  1211369164
    address  1DMjRXmfBi5dSHTfmnfsJsa2cLuKxtmLZR
  • 598b8e1e5124eb973578fcccb43421c93d3b11cae139ffc6f39833d746ccd3a4:1
  • value  30000000
    address  1J7ifW2Bw9W7Y2n9J6aPTj3M7qzhZRUGvB